| Thailand fails for gold medal but claims places in Olympic boxing |

The boxers are Lightflyweight's Amnart Ruenroeng, Flyweight's Somjit Jongjohor, Featherweight's Sailom Adee, Lightweight's Pichai Saiyotha and Weltherweight's Non Boonjumnong. Three of them also win two silvers and one bronze. The amature boxing association of Thailand chairman Thaweep Jantaroj said he was satisified with the outcome of the fighting even Thai boxers failed for gold medal but their performances claimed authomethically berths in Olympic in China next year. "We hope only three boxers will claim the place for Olympic next year," Thaweep said. "Good performances from Chicago will make our job more easy to qualify for another four categories," he added. |
